Hall County Soil and Water Conservation District to host urban agriculture workshop

By Hamilton Keener Anchor / Reporter

The Hall County Soil and Water Conservation District is set to host an urban agriculture workshop at the Gainesville Civic Center on July 25 from 8:30-11 a.m.

The workshop will teach attendees how to implement soil health practices and install raised bed operations to attract pollinators on a small farm. 

According to the Hall County Soil and Water Conservation District, the workshop will cover government cost-sharing programs and give local farmers the opportunity to discuss how they utilize hydroponics.
